The main goal of the Parliamentary Summit of the International Crimean Platform is the de-occupation of Crimea.

The Chairman of the Verkhovna Rada of Ukraine, Ruslan Stefanchuk, stated this on his Facebook account.

"The main goal of the initiative, by which the President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elensky, put back the issue of Crimea to the international agenda, is the de-occupation of the peninsula and its return to Ukraine. And we are bringing this time closer together," Stefanchuk wrote.

The Speaker of the Parliament noted that the Second Parliamentary Summit of the International Crimean Platform will be held in Prague.

He noted that it was extremely important for him to meet with his Czech and Croatian colleagues - the Head of the Chamber of Deputies of the Parliament of the Czech Republic Marketa Pekarova Adamova and the Speaker of the Parliament of the Republic of Croatia Gordan Jandrokovic.

During the meeting, the parties discussed organizational issues. The Speaker of the Ukrainian Parliament emphasized that this year it is important to expand the circle of participants of the Crimean Platform.
